Pet-Friendly Airbnb Cleaning in the Poconos Starts With Hair Control
Pet hair moves through a rental. It collects on sofa cushions, throw blankets, stair corners, rugs, under beds, entry mats, and baseboards. A quick vacuum pass will not catch it all.

Odor Checks Need More Than Air Freshener
Air freshener can make a pet odor problem worse. Guests can tell when a room smells covered up instead of clean.
The cleaner should check rugs, couches, bedding, entry areas, trash bins, and any pet bowls or mats the host provides. If odor remains after normal cleaning, the host needs to know before the next stay. Some issues belong in a deeper cleaning schedule, especially after long bookings or wet-weather weekends.
Floors and Entryways Take the Most Abuse
Poconos pet stays usually include outdoor activity. Dogs bring in dirt, mud, leaves, lake water, salt, or snow depending on the season.
Entryways, mudrooms, sliding doors, stairs, and paths from the yard need close attention. Hard floors may need vacuuming before mopping so hair and grit do not smear across the surface. Rugs should be checked for visible debris and odor.
Linens and Blankets Need a Clear Rule
Some pet-friendly homes allow pets on furniture. Others do not. Either way, guests may use blankets to protect seating or bedding.
Hosts should decide which throws, duvet covers, pet towels, and blankets get washed after pet stays. If everything goes into one laundry pile, same-day cleaning can slow down. Our vacation rental laundry plan for Poconos hosts can help you build a better linen rotation.
Pet Supplies Should Be Reset or Removed
If the rental provides bowls, pet towels, waste bags, or a small crate, those items need a reset. Bowls should be clean. Pet towels should be washed. Waste bag stations should be stocked if the host offers them.
Outdoor areas also need a quick visual check within the agreed scope. Guests do not want to find waste in the yard, on the deck, or near the entry path.
Deep Cleaning Protects Pet-Friendly Listings
Turnovers keep the property ready between stays. Pet-friendly homes also need periodic deeper work on upholstery, rugs, baseboards, vents, and under-furniture areas.

Frequently Asked Questions
Should a pet-friendly Airbnb charge a higher cleaning fee?
Many hosts account for extra pet turnover work through a pet fee, cleaning fee, or separate policy. The fee should match the real cleaning load without promising tasks the cleaner cannot complete inside the turnover window.
Can a cleaner remove pet odor during a normal turnover?
Light odor can often be handled during a normal clean. Strong odor may need upholstery cleaning, rug treatment, filter changes, or a deeper clean.
What areas should cleaners check after pet stays?
Check sofas, rugs, stairs, entryways, bedding, throw blankets, trash areas, pet bowls, yard paths, and corners where hair collects.
